KIPP Blytheville College Preparatory School opened
in summer 2010 with its first class of fifth graders and will add

The mission of KIPP Blytheville is to empower our students to
develop the essential knowledge, skills, and character traits to pursue a
college education and a life of value, joy, and integrity.
KIPP Blytheville will offer the students of northeast
Arkansas an education that focuses on both character and academics. At each
grade-level, students will learn specific values such as hard work, kindness,
responsibility, and integrity. Students at KIPP Blytheville will both
strengthen their foundation in reading, math, and science and develop their
skills in subjects beyond the core curriculum, such as art, music, physical
education and archeology. Through the arts, extra-curricular activities,
sports, and monthly field lessons, students will be exposed to a breadth of
experiences that will empower them to attend the college or university of their
choice and find success there and beyond.
